    Abstract: A method for liquid-jet cutting, including a compressor unit (3), which compresses a liquid for producing a liquid jet, and a nozzle (10), which is connected to the compressor unit (3) and which has an outlet opening (11), through which the compressed liquid exits in the form of a liquid jet (14). The one flow of the compressed liquid to the outlet opening (11) is interrupted or enabled by an interrupting unit (8). The following steps are performed: compressing the liquid by the compressor unit (3), moving the outlet opening (11) toward a workpiece (15) to be processed until a processing distance (d) is reached, alternately enabling and interrupting the liquid jet (14) by the interrupting unit (8), wherein simultaneously the nozzle is moved in relation to the workpiece in a processing direction (22) and the pulse duration (tp; tp1; tp2) of the liquid jet is less than 1000 ?s.

    Abstract: The invention relates to a liquid jet cutting method using a compressor unit (3) that comprises a liquid for generating a liquid jet and using a nozzle (10) that is connected to the compressor unit (3) and has an outlet opening (11) through which the compressed liquid exits in the form of a liquid jet (14). The flow of the compressed liquid to the outlet opening (11) can be interrupted or released by means of an interruption unit (8). The method has the following steps: compressing the liquid by means of the compressor unit (3), moving the outlet opening (11) closer to a workpiece (15) to be machined up to a machining distance (d), and alternatively releasing and interrupting the liquid jet (14) by means of the interruption unit (8), wherein the nozzle is simultaneously moved relative to the workpiece in a machining direction (22), and the machining angle between the workpiece surface (115) and the liquid jet (14) is less than 90°.
